I know mine is not an RV, but I had the same concerns with the pin clamp, so two things I thought about before deciding on cables....1) go with a threaded end 2) use opposing "pull" springs onthe throttle arm to middle the throttle if the cable breaks....theres a long thread here on Vaf about that worth reading, and springs are used on some production models as well as for all engine control cables, depending on what you want the limp home mode to be.
In the end, I bit the bullet and went threaded for all, and will eventually go with springs as well for double safety, but havent engineered that yet.
